Microservice handler for cryptic-game
Project description
python3-lib
The microservice-libary for python3 of cryptic-game.
Pypi Seite: https://pypi.org/project/cryptic-game/
Installation:
$ pip3 install cryptic-game
Quick Start
from cryptic import MicroService
ms: MicroService = MicroService(name="echo")
@ms.microservice_endpoint(path=["microservice"])
def handle(data: dict, microservice: str):
print(data, microservice)
return {}
@ms.user_endpoint(path=["user"])
def handle(data: dict, user: str):
print(data, user)
return {}
if __name__ == '__main__':
ms.run()
Requirements
Required are all modules in the requirements.txt
.
Test it!
Your microservice will be supported by the game-server of cryptic.
Environment variables
key | default value |
---|---|
SERVER_HOST | 127.0.0.1 |
SERVER_PORT | 1239 |
Wiki
Visit our wiki for more information.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
cryptic-game-0.1.0.tar.gz
(3.2 kB
view hashes)
Built Distribution
Close
Hashes for cryptic_game-0.1.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 94c2231b3597e887ae5ec062f8bc7ec2d7cfd166fc03b9732b0767a96c8d3202 |
|
MD5 | 8f07822b9bb663f1db00e7abec57d95e |
|
BLAKE2b-256 | 23d99355a43d261bf3c28d23fe9a9b226386a1e199bf95fa5d9092dcfb0d0742 |